What does it mean to strut like a peacock?

What does it mean to strut like a peacock?

Having a very high opinion of oneself, filled with or showing excessive self-esteem. For example, She strutted about in her new outfit, proud as a peacock. This simile alludes to the male peacock, with its colorful tail that can be expanded like a fan, which has long symbolized vanity and pride.

What is a group of peacocks called?

According to National Geographic, the term “peacock” is commonly referred to birds of both sexes. But technically, only males are peacocks. Females are peahens and together, they are called peafowl. 2. A group of peacocks is known as a muster.

What does it mean to peacock a girl?

Like a male peacock uses his feathers to attract a mate, peacocking involves using a man’s clothing and adapting his behavior in an over the top and flashy manner, for the purpose of attracting women — but not necessarily a mate.

What’s the difference between a female and male peacock?

The most obvious difference between male and female Indian peafowl is their coloration. Males are usually an iridescent shade of bright blue. Females, on the other hand, have much more subdued plumage. Their feathers tend to be either brown, gray or cream in color.
